Tanupriya Kalita (b. 12th October 1988) is an Indian Assamese poet and singer born in the Bongaigaon district of Assam, India. She is the daughter of Subhash Chandra Kalita and Mamata Choudhury. She did schooling and college in Abhayapuri, Bongaigaon, Assam. She also did her graduation (B.Music - Visharad) from Bhatkhande (Lucknow) and post-graduation (M. Music - Kalabid) from Nikhil Bharat Sangeet Samiti in music(vocal).
